Hadith.1807 - Imam Jafar ibn Muhammad Al-Sadiq (as) said: "Fasting on the Day of Tarwiyah is an expiation for one year, and fasting on the Day of Arafah is an expiation for two years."
1807 - وَ قَالَ اَلصَّادِقُ عَلَيْهِ اَلسَّلاَمُ : «صَوْمُ يَوْمِ اَلتَّرْوِيَةِ كَفَّارَةُ سَنَةٍ وَ يَوْمِ عَرَفَةَ كَفَّارَةُ سَنَتَيْنِ.
